Mr. Hargrove is the CEO and Co-founder of InterAct Therapeutics, a serial entrepreneur, and a venture capitalist with a proven track record of driving early-stage science toward high-value exits. He notably co-founded Cancer Insight and Trauma Insight, both of which were acquired in 2021.
Previously, as CEO of Emtora Biosciences, Mr. Hargrove transitioned a lead candidate from the laboratory into Phase II trials, secured over $20M in CPRIT funding, and orchestrated a strategic licensing deal with Bioxexa Pharmaceuticals. His strategic perspective is further informed by his role as a Partner at Third Coast Healthcare Ventures and his board service for NEA-backed Slope.io and clinical intelligence firm Telperian, Inc.
A retired U.S. Army Lieutenant Colonel (reserve) who served on active duty with the 82nd Airborne Division and 10th Mountain Division, Mr. Hargrove brings mission-focused leadership to the biotech sector. At InterAct, he leverages his unique "founder-investor" lens to advance therapeutic R&D and forge the strategic partnerships necessary to shape the future of innovation.
